About Ouarzazate
Ouarzazate is located in the southern part of Morocco, within the Ouarzazate Province. Known for its dramatic landscapes and historical significance, it serves as a gateway to the Sahara Desert.
Ouarzazate matters for its rich cultural heritage and economic importance. It's home to the famous Ait Benhaddou kasbahs,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and hosts major film productions due to its stunning scenery. The city also thrives on tourism and agriculture, contributing significantly to the region’s economy.
